Near flawless vent clip
This is a great product but there are some vents that it doesn't stay upright well.I tested this in my 2012 VW Jetta, 2014 Lincoln MKZ and a 2011 Jeep Compass. I also used a Galaxy Note8, an Iphone 6 and 7 plus as well as a ZTE Axon 7.Let's start with the cars. The vent clip worked very well in the Jetta and MKZ. In both cars it attached well and felt very sturdy even with the weight of a large phone. It has 3 different settings for the tightness so it will fit on nearly every car vent with ease. The downside is that the vent you attach it to effectively becomes blocked so you need to take that into account.As far as the mount's ability to hold phones I've no doubt that nearly every phone will fit fine. I tested it on 4 and all fit well even in their cases.The build quality is awesome, it feels sturdy and like it cost a lot more than it did. My favorite part is the way it slowly opens when you hit the arm release.I would recommend for sure, I don't think you can really go wrong unless your vent don't adapt well to the fit.

Excellent iPhone6 Plus holder, okay Lumia 950XL holder
As the weather turned cold, we realized we needed a holder that would help the phone be less susceptible to overheating while it charged in the car. So far, the thick backing and the distance this holds the phone away from the vent seems to be working so the phone can be charging while the car's heat is on. Our main concern was how much force it might take to press the hidden release button, but the retracting arms/wings are spring powered, so it only takes a tiny bit to release the catch. When open, it is wide enough to allow a iPhone6 Plus to be inserted (just barely) and it holds this phone snugly, when the arms/wings are squeezed in to the phone edges. For a Lumia 950XL, squeezing the phone all the way causes at least one of the side buttons to be pressed and the arms/wings are not vertically adjustable, but fortunately the arms/wings bow in slightly in front of the phone. This means the Lumia has to be left a little loose, but will still not fall out under most conditions. Tip: Plug in your phone power cable first, before putting it in the holder.
